«They seem to trust you» is what I often hear when I tell anyone that I help clients manage their investments. What do I then do? Shrug my shoulders, writes Beat Wyss in a piece for finews.first.


This article is published on finews.first, a forum for authors specializing in economic and financial topics.


I don’t know whether my clients trust me or not. Until now, none of them have said they do. I have also never asked. It also doesn’t play a big part when it comes to successfully managing wealth.

Successful wealth management is about having common sense, a proper setup, a fiduciary background and being able to communicate with people. Everything needs to be comprehensible and logical. It also works without any of so-called trust.

«I was thanked in advance»

I often dealt with private bankers when I started working in the family office sector. In fact, my clients thanked me in advance with well-designed, elegant brochures that said things like «investing requires trust» and similar. But no work actually took place for that unstated trust. There were also no results.

Experience soon showed that those preventative measures that induced trust helped defray the need to be too transparent or critical about performance. It is not in a client’s interest if the strategy is not really an individualized one, if the costs are too high, if the products are too expensive, and if the level of transaction activity is too high.

«Successful wealth management is primarily about the work done, not trust»

A small aside: when was the last time you had your tires changed? Did the mechanic thank you for the trust that you gave them? No? Have you ever thought what could happen if the wheel nuts were not screwed on properly? You could lose your life - not just money. Still, it probably also never came into the mechanic’s head for even a moment to thank you for the trust you gave them.

Putting the setup and a bit of luck aside, successful wealth management is about the work. It is not about trust. That is why I always shrug my shoulders.
